BMW 1 SeriesM135i xDrive 5dr Step Auto202417,076 milesPetrol£28,545£1,497 off£27,048or £377 mo29 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£376.89, Customer Deposit: £4,057.00, Total Deposit: £4,057.20, Optional Final Payment: £13,516.00, Total Charge For Credit: £8,239.03, Total Amount Payable: £35,287.03,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000Read more
BMW X2xDrive 25e M Sport 5dr Auto202317,448 milesHybrid*Representative example: Contract Length: 48 months, 47 Monthly Payments: £394.15, Customer Deposit: £3,705.00, Total Deposit: £3,705.00, Optional Final Payment: £9,389.00, Total Charge For Credit: £6,919.05, Total Amount Payable: £31,619.05,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 4.80ppm, Mileage Per Annum: 10,000Read more
BMW 2 Series Gran Coupe218i [136] M Sport 4dr DCT202230,627 milesPetrol*Representative example: Contract Length: 48 months, 47 Monthly Payments: £255.03, Customer Deposit: £2,812.00, Total Deposit: £2,812.50, Optional Final Payment: £9,738.00, Total Charge For Credit: £5,786.91, Total Amount Payable: £24,536.91,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 4.80ppm, Mileage Per Annum: 10,000Read more
BMW 4 Series Gran Coupe420i M Sport 5dr Step Auto202220,920 milesPetrol*Representative example: Contract Length: 48 months, 47 Monthly Payments: £447.58, Customer Deposit: £4,223.00, Total Deposit: £4,223.40, Optional Final Payment: £10,804.00, Total Charge For Credit: £7,907.66, Total Amount Payable: £36,063.66,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series330e M Sport 4dr Step Auto202122,322 milesHybrid*Representative example: Contract Length: 48 months, 47 Monthly Payments: £357.32, Customer Deposit: £3,405.00, Total Deposit: £3,405.00, Optional Final Payment: £8,919.00, Total Charge For Credit: £6,418.04, Total Amount Payable: £29,118.04,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000Read more
BMW 1 Series116d Sport 5dr Step Auto202030,387 milesDiesel£16,483£489 off£15,994or £241 mo29 miles away*Representative example: Contract Length: 48 months, 47 Monthly Payments: £240.78, Customer Deposit: £2,399.00, Total Deposit: £2,399.10, Optional Final Payment: £7,512.30, Total Charge For Credit: £5,244.06, Total Amount Payable: £21,238.06, Representative APR: 12.90%, Interest Rate (Fixed): 12.87%, Excess Mileage Charge: 6.98ppm, Mileage Per Annum: 10,000Read more
BMW 5 Series Touring530e SE 5dr Auto202336,724 milesHybrid*Representative example: Contract Length: 48 months, 47 Monthly Payments: £389.54, Customer Deposit: £4,012.00, Total Deposit: £4,012.50, Optional Final Payment: £10,930.05, Total Charge For Credit: £6,500.93, Total Amount Payable: £33,250.93, Representative APR: 9.90%, Interest Rate (Fixed): 9.89%, Excess Mileage Charge: 8.80ppm, Mileage Per Annum: 10,000Read more
BMW 5 Series Touring530e SE 5dr Auto202333,683 milesHybrid*Representative example: Contract Length: 48 months, 47 Monthly Payments: £396.57, Customer Deposit: £4,086.00, Total Deposit: £4,086.00, Optional Final Payment: £11,136.42, Total Charge For Credit: £6,621.21, Total Amount Payable: £33,861.21, Representative APR: 9.90%, Interest Rate (Fixed): 9.89%, Excess Mileage Charge: 8.80ppm, Mileage Per Annum: 10,000Read more
BMW 5 Series Touring530e SE 5dr Auto202334,589 milesHybrid*Representative example: Contract Length: 48 months, 47 Monthly Payments: £382.66, Customer Deposit: £3,982.00, Total Deposit: £3,982.50, Optional Final Payment: £11,074.94, Total Charge For Credit: £6,492.46, Total Amount Payable: £33,042.46, Representative APR: 9.90%, Interest Rate (Fixed): 9.89%, Excess Mileage Charge: 8.80ppm, Mileage Per Annum: 10,000Read more
BMW 3 Series Touring318i SE 5dr Step Auto202131,971 milesPetrol*Representative example: Contract Length: 48 months, 47 Monthly Payments: £279.88, Customer Deposit: £2,940.00, Total Deposit: £2,940.00, Optional Final Payment: £8,324.76, Total Charge For Credit: £4,819.12, Total Amount Payable: £24,419.12, Representative APR: 9.90%, Interest Rate (Fixed): 9.88%, Excess Mileage Charge: 5.54ppm, Mileage Per Annum: 10,000Read more
BMW 1 Series118i M Sport 5dr Step Auto202044,186 milesPetrol*Representative example: Contract Length: 48 months, 47 Monthly Payments: £218.87, Customer Deposit: £2,494.00, Total Deposit: £2,494.50, Optional Final Payment: £8,125.39, Total Charge For Credit: £4,276.78, Total Amount Payable: £20,906.78, Representative APR: 9.90%, Interest Rate (Fixed): 9.88%, Excess Mileage Charge: 5.03ppm, Mileage Per Annum: 10,000Read more
BMW 1 Series120d xDrive M Sport Shadow Ed 5dr Step Auto201941,760 milesDiesel*Representative example: Contract Length: 48 months, 47 Monthly Payments: £363.98, Customer Deposit: £2,559.00, Total Deposit: £2,559.00, Total Charge For Credit: £2,980.04, Total Amount Payable: £20,040.04, Representative APR: 9.90%, Interest Rate (Fixed): 9.87%Read more
BMW 2 Series218i M Sport 2dr [Nav]201844,188 milesPetrol*Representative example: Contract Length: 48 months, 47 Monthly Payments: £282.45, Customer Deposit: £1,887.00, Total Deposit: £1,887.00, Total Charge For Credit: £2,874.60, Total Amount Payable: £15,454.60, Representative APR: 12.90%, Interest Rate (Fixed): 12.87%Read more
BMW 4 Series Gran Coupe440i M Sport 5dr Auto [Professional Media]201853,299 milesPetrol*Representative example: Contract Length: 48 months, 47 Monthly Payments: £429.51, Customer Deposit: £3,019.00, Total Deposit: £3,019.50, Total Charge For Credit: £3,515.98, Total Amount Payable: £23,645.98, Representative APR: 9.90%, Interest Rate (Fixed): 9.88%Read more